Output 51c417af17b7583c60db08f6fb1f3fcfaa65ae37b9c3d33d618703aa7c2565aa:0

value
381202852
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 119ba1f078586b22b79c945612765c9cea89cc76 OP_EQUALVERIFY OP_CHECKSIG
address
12c6voX4UrP4eZezEvfifQtwnQvUDfwcft
transaction
51c417af17b7583c60db08f6fb1f3fcfaa65ae37b9c3d33d618703aa7c2565aa
confirmations
504883
spent
true